count specific value in array php
I'll post it is an answer, then others can use it. We have used the array_column function to isolate the Electives column and then passed that column to get total count of specific values in a PHP array. By clicking Accept all cookies, you agree Stack Exchange can store cookies on your device and disclose information in accordance with our Cookie Policy. Sample Solution: PHP Code: rev2023.7.27.43548. To count a value in a two dimensional array, here is the useful snippet to process and get count of a particular value - <?php $list = [ ['id' => 1, 'userId' => 5], ['id' => 2, 'userId' => 5], ['id' => 3, 'userId' => 6], ]; $userId = 5; echo array_count_values (array_column ($list, 'userId')) [$userId]; // outputs: 2 (PHP Syntax). Display and count qualifying data from a 2d array, How can echo in php array count each value, count the number of occurrence of each element in an array (in php), Count surplus entries of duplicate values in an array, Count total JSON value for only a specific key, How to output repeat strings with looping and explode method only, Count number of values in array with a given value, how to count specific values in php array, Get count of Specific Values from PHP Array, Count number of values in array with variables. "Sibi quisque nunc nominet eos quibus scit et vinum male credi et sermonem bene", Previous owner used an Excessive number of wall anchors. Throws E_WARNING for every element which is not is there a limit of speed cops can go on a high speed pursuit? The Journey of an Electromagnetic Wave Exiting a Router. rev2023.7.27.43548. If you happen to want counts for float/numeric values (and you are heedless of small variations in precision or representation), this works: Note that I return $cnts with the keys as strings. How does this compare to other highly-active people in recorded history? Get count of Specific Values from PHP Array. Description array_search ( mixed $needle, array $haystack, bool $strict = false ): int|string|false Searches for needle in haystack . Can a lightweight cyclist climb better than the heavier one by producing less power? Can YouTube (e.g.) Browse other questions tagged, Where developers & technologists share private knowledge with coworkers, Reach developers & technologists worldwide, The future of collective knowledge sharing, Are these values coming from a database? Note: . What mathematical topics are important for succeeding in an undergrad PDE course? if for example I wanted to count how many 5 are in there how can I do that? Making statements based on opinion; back them up with references or personal experience. How to count number of an elements of an array and run a loop for that number? The array_count_values() is an inbuilt function in PHP which is used to count all the values inside an array. That information is not in the question. How do I count the occurrences of a list item? To subscribe to this RSS feed, copy and paste this URL into your RSS reader. "Who you don't know their name" vs "Whose name you don't know". strict This function counts all the values of an array. Did active frontiersmen really eat 20,000 calories a day? Finally you will get the total number of elements inside the given range. Iteration involves looping through an array to perform a specific operation. Would you publish a deeply personal essay about mental illness during PhD? Eliminative materialism eliminates itself - a familiar idea. Joined Mar 26, 2009 Messages 109. How to Count Occurrence of Value in Array in PHP - Tutorialdeep W3Schools offers free online tutorials, references and exercises in all the major languages of the web. Relative pronoun -- Which word is the antecedent? Reference Guide: What does this symbol mean in PHP? The searched value. To subscribe to this RSS feed, copy and paste this URL into your RSS reader. but is there a built in function that can do this instead of needing to do a for loop to calculate all the values? How to display Latin Modern Math font correctly in Mathematica? Plumbing inspection passed but pressure drops to zero overnight. What do multiple contact ratings on a relay represent? How to help my stubborn colleague learn new ways of coding? IMO this is the best answer also because it works with arrays containing values other than strings and integers whereas, I know that but does not gives what I want, it returns all the number of same element, @ivory-santos are you sure this method is not helpful ? But you can do the counting your own while you iterate over the data: $count = array (); foreach ($fruit as $one) { @$count [$one ['color']]++; } printf ("You have %d green fruit (s).\n", $count ['green']); By clicking Accept all cookies, you agree Stack Exchange can store cookies on your device and disclose information in accordance with our Cookie Policy. Find centralized, trusted content and collaborate around the technologies you use most. How to handle repondents mistakes in skip questions? In other words we can say that array_count_values() function is used to calculate the frequency of all of the elements of an array. On what basis do some translations render hypostasis in Hebrews 1:3 as "substance?". Browse other questions tagged, Where developers & technologists share private knowledge with coworkers, Reach developers & technologists worldwide, The future of collective knowledge sharing. While using W3Schools, you agree to have read and accepted our, Required. send a video file once and multiple users stream it? W3Schools Tryit Editor The array_count_values() function counts all the values of an array. Relative pronoun -- Which word is the antecedent? How to display Latin Modern Math font correctly in Mathematica? Using a comma instead of and when you have a subject with two verbs. PHP array_count_values() Function - W3Schools @North-Wind: That might not contain the syntax error but will still not do what Robbert wants. The arrays could be fetched rows from a database. Browse other questions tagged, Where developers & technologists share private knowledge with coworkers, Reach developers & technologists worldwide, The future of collective knowledge sharing, New! The Journey of an Electromagnetic Wave Exiting a Router, N Channel MOSFET reverse voltage protection proposal, Schopenhauer and the 'ability to make decisions' as a metric for free will. PHP Array Exercise: Count the total number of times a specific value If needle is a string, the comparison is done in a case-sensitive manner.. haystack. Syntax count_chars ( string,mode ) Parameter Values Technical Details More Examples Example Connect and share knowledge within a single location that is structured and easy to search. By clicking Post Your Answer, you agree to our terms of service and acknowledge that you have read and understand our privacy policy and code of conduct. thanks, @ivory-santos all good :) it happens (at least from my programming experience ..lol), New! php count array elements with specific key Comment . 0. How can I change elements in a matrix to a combination of other elements? You will get the result that displays the number of times the specified element is present in an array. You're welcome. $countValues = array_count_values($myArray); Use array_count_values() function . Example as follows : What is telling us about Paul in Acts 9:1? Making statements based on opinion; back them up with references or personal experience. Thanks for contributing an answer to Stack Overflow! How can I remove a specific item from an array in JavaScript? We will explore PHP array_count_values function that count specific values in array PHP. The above function says if D2:D7 contains values lesser than $9000 or greater than $19,000, then SUM should display the sum of all those records where the condition is met. Continuous Variant of the Chinese Remainder Theorem, The Journey of an Electromagnetic Wave Exiting a Router. I hope you enjoyed this article. N.B. I believe, New! Why is the expansion ratio of the nozzle of the 2nd stage larger than the expansion ratio of the nozzle of the 1st stage of a rocket? What is the use of explicitly specifying if a function is recursive or not? We use this function together with array_count_values to access the electives that reside at the resulting arrays leaves. Effect of temperature on Forcefield parameters in classical molecular dynamics simulations. Stay tuned for more exciting articles related to PHP. How do I determine whether an array contains a particular value in Java? Am I betraying my professors if I leave a research group because of change of interest? To learn more, see our tips on writing great answers. Do the 2.5th and 97.5th percentile of the theoretical sampling distribution of a statistic always contain the true population parameter? array_count_values() returns an array using Can I use the door leading from Vatican museum to St. Peter's Basilica? Site design / logo 2023 Stack Exchange Inc; user contributions licensed under CC BY-SA. Hot Network Questions For What Kinds Of Problems is Quantile Regression Useful? Are self-signed SSL certificates still allowed in 2023 for an intranet server running IIS? I am trying to find a native PHP function that will allow me to count the number of occurrences of a particular value in an array. Find centralized, trusted content and collaborate around the technologies you use most. How to count specific value from array PHP? Making statements based on opinion; back them up with references or personal experience. You can use the array_count_values function, a recursion strategy, and a looping iterative approach. edit/ should i be doing this with like 5 different SQL Selects? I tried by array_value_count but i am getting this can only count STRING and VALUES. How to count specific value from array PHP? How to help my stubborn colleague learn new ways of coding? Prior to PHP 8.0.0, a string needle will match an array value of 0 in non-strict mode, and vice versa. Anything that you would write would go through the entire array anyway New! What mathematical topics are important for succeeding in an undergrad PDE course? Site design / logo 2023 Stack Exchange Inc; user contributions licensed under CC BY-SA. $color = array ('white', 'green', 'red', 'blue', 'black'); PHP count() Function - W3Schools Mar 4, 2013 #1 I want to count how many "woman" values in my person array. That doesn't work though. not really :) i got the answer, i don't know lately that after counting it is possible to count['Ben']. How can I find the shortest path visiting all nodes in a connected graph as MILP? Reference Guide: What does this symbol mean in PHP? Do the 2.5th and 97.5th percentile of the theoretical sampling distribution of a statistic always contain the true population parameter? Asking for help, clarification, or responding to other answers. PHP arrays - Exercises, Practice, Solution - w3resource how to count specific values in php array - Stack Overflow Theres also a recursive approach to get the count of the array at the lowest levels of the array or in other words, at the leaves of an array. As for PHP goes, what you could do is create a multi-dimensional array. What is telling us about Paul in Acts 9:1? To learn more, see our tips on writing great answers. Go to the editor] 1. Are self-signed SSL certificates still allowed in 2023 for an intranet server running IIS? So, we have to use another function to assist array_count_values to count specific values in array PHP. If you want to report an error, or if you want to make a suggestion, do not hesitate to send us an e-mail: W3Schools is optimized for learning and training. Find centralized, trusted content and collaborate around the technologies you use most. "Who you don't know their name" vs "Whose name you don't know". While you will run the loop on that time count the array element according to your given three groups. Thanks for contributing an answer to Stack Overflow! What do multiple contact ratings on a relay represent? So in this case I should have an output of 2. We will loop through the array to get the sum. Are arguments that Reason is circular themselves circular and/or self refuting? 5 Answers Sorted by: 57 function array_count_values_of ($value, $array) { $counts = array_count_values ($array); return $counts [$value]; } Not native, but come on, it's simple enough. I have an array (paint) where the output looks like this: array(3) { ["id"]=> string(1) "2" ["type"]=> string(1) "O" ["number"]=> string(1) "1" } array(3) { ["id . Has these Umbrian words been really found written in Umbrian epichoric alphabet? Enjoy our free tutorials like millions of other internet users since 1999, Explore our selection of references covering all popular coding languages, Create your own website with W3Schools Spaces - no setup required, Test your skills with different exercises, Test yourself with multiple choice questions, Create a free W3Schools Account to Improve Your Learning Experience, Track your learning progress at W3Schools and collect rewards, Become a PRO user and unlock powerful features (ad-free, hosting, videos,..), Not sure where you want to start? To count the number of occurrences of a specific value in given array in PHP, we can use count () and array_filter () functions. Data analysis problems usually involve finding frequencies, where you might be investigating a dataset to answer a HOW MANY? type of question. I started CraftyTechie as a way to give back to the open-source community that helped me be able to live comfortably building things I love. PHP: count - Manual @t1gor: Yes, it is, but also experience. Three of these approaches elegantly solve the problem at hand. The British equivalent of "X objects in a trenchcoat". Is there a function that allows you to pass the value and just return the instance count for that particular value? How to count specific value from array PHP? PHP array_count_values () function counts the occurrences of all values in an array and returns an associative array formed by the unique value of input array as keys, and the number of their occurrences in the array as values. For What Kinds Of Problems is Quantile Regression Useful? count specific values in an array php - Code Examples & Solutions send a video file once and multiple users stream it? Is it superfluous to place a snubber in parallel with a diode by default? What is the relation between the subsequent arrays? Anything you write yourself is always going to be slower than the built-in function, and requires more code, and require more effort to test, so (as everyone else has said) you really should use array_count_values() rev2023.7.27.43548. 1. How to display Latin Modern Math font correctly in Mathematica? Do the 2.5th and 97.5th percentile of the theoretical sampling distribution of a statistic always contain the true population parameter? What mathematical topics are important for succeeding in an undergrad PDE course? Parameters value An array or Countable object. In this article, we will see how to get count of specific values in a PHP array. [php] PHP - count specific array values - SyntaxFix Count a specific value from PHP array Ask Question Asked 1 year, 5 months ago Modified 1 year, 5 months ago Viewed 27 times 1 I managed this code to get the count of specific value inside the array It works fine, but Is there a better way to simplify it? Once the count got to millions wouldn't this become quite taxing on the server? After I stop NetworkManager and restart it, I still don't connect to wi-fi? ;-), This solution may be near to your requirement. Site design / logo 2023 Stack Exchange Inc; user contributions licensed under CC BY-SA. ;-) Alternatively: echo count (array_filter ($array, function ($n) { return $n == 6; })); Or: Heres a way to use array_count_values to get the count of electives conveniently. Effect of temperature on Forcefield parameters in classical molecular dynamics simulations. send a video file once and multiple users stream it? N Channel MOSFET reverse voltage protection proposal. This counts all items in that array I want to count for one item only. Tags: count elements key php. Check this link http://php.net/manual/en/function.array-count-values.php, http://php.net/manual/en/function.array-count-values.php. What is the least number of concerts needed to be scheduled in order that each musician may listen, as part of the audience, to every other musician? Get count of Specific Values from PHP Array - Stack Overflow So i have an array, it has 1000 rows, and a column contains the age of a user, im trying to determine how to count the amount of rows for people who are <17, 17-25, 26-40 etc. Often, we need to count the occurrence of particular values in an array. Not the answer you're looking for? In other words, to find the frequency of values in an array. We have an array containing records about students and the elective they have opted for. What is Mathematica's equivalent to Maple's collect with distributed option? array_count_values () returns an array using the values of array (which must be int s or string s) as keys and their frequency in array as values. PHP - count specific array values - Stack Overflow Using a comma instead of and when you have a subject with two verbs. Reference - What does this error mean in PHP? How to count specific value from array PHP? mode If the optional mode parameter is set to COUNT_RECURSIVE (or 1), count () will recursively count the array. How common is it for US universities to ask a postdoc to bring their own laptop computer etc.? Not native, but come on, it's simple enough. Introduction In this article, we will see how to get count of specific values in a PHP array. Why is {ni} used instead of {wo} in ~{ni}[]{ataru}? Are the arrays retrieved from something? Sci fi story where a woman demonstrating a knife with a safety feature cuts herself when the safety is turned off. The array_count_valuesfunction counts the number of occurrances of each string or integer in an array. Count a specific value from PHP array. By clicking Post Your Answer, you agree to our terms of service and acknowledge that you have read and understand our privacy policy and code of conduct. I seek a SF short story where the husband created a time machine which could only go back to one place & time but the wife was delighted. 2) All what you need to do next is to apply the function every time you want to count any particular value in any array. The count () function returns the number of elements in an array. Returns an associative array of values from array as Could the Lightning's overwing fuel tanks be safely jettisoned in flight? What does Harry Dean Stanton mean by "Old pond; Frog jumps in; Splash!". Site design / logo 2023 Stack Exchange Inc; user contributions licensed under CC BY-SA. tags:array , array_count_values , array_walk_recursive , recursive, Hey! Find centralized, trusted content and collaborate around the technologies you use most. Why do we allow discontinuous conduction mode (DCM)? However, we can also achieve that by using the array_reduce() function, and this approach is slightly more optimal in terms of computational . You can do this with array_keys and count. Can YouTube (e.g.) Can a judge or prosecutor be compelled to testify in a criminal trial in which they officiated? Now i want to get the count of coupon and no_coupon. By clicking Accept all cookies, you agree Stack Exchange can store cookies on your device and disclose information in accordance with our Cookie Policy. (Demo). php how to count array; check if all values in array are equal php; find the occurrence of array values in php using array function; php count array elements with specific key; PHP substr_count Count the number of substring occurrences; php get values that exist in both arrays; php foreach count rows; php check if any of multiple values in . I want to count how many products are in a certain category. Count a specific value from PHP array - Stack Overflow The formula finds two records D3 and D5 with values lesser than $9000, and then D4 and D6 with values greater than $19,000, and displays 4. Count number of specific values in an array (VBA) Thread starter selant; Start date Mar 4, 2013; Tags array count vba selant Board Regular. PHP: array_search - Manual Site design / logo 2023 Stack Exchange Inc; user contributions licensed under CC BY-SA. I have been professionally developing websites & software for well over 20 years. As of PHP 5.4.0 you can use function array dereferencing for the index [6] of the array resulting from array_count_values(): 1) Copy and paste this function once on top your page. Parameters. keys and their count as value. the values of array (which must be ints or strings) as keys and php - How to count the instances of a certain value in an array Is it unusual for a host country to inform a foreign politician about sensitive topics to be avoid in their speech. PHP count items in a multi-dimensional array - Stack Overflow Not the answer you're looking for?
Desoto County Permit Search,
Richland County Fireworks Display 2023,
Grandfather Restaurant,
Articles C
count specific value in array php